CC1101: Load capacitance causing frequency offset?

Part Number: CC1101

Two different products (a 'Controller' and a 'Node') communicate with each other over 915MHz GFSK at 250kbaud, both using CC1101. Comms have been poorer than expected. Checking with a network analyser showed a 50kHz offset between the signals transmitted by the Controller and the Nodes.

I noticed that the 2 CC1101 circuits use different brand crystals (both 26MHz), with different balancing capacitors. I changed the xtal and caps on one of the Node PCBs to match the Controller PCB, and the offset for that Node didn't reduced to 20kHz.

My questions are:

1. Is this frequency offset normal/OK? Is it ok to just compensate with the frequency compensation register?
2. Is the crystal/caps wrong on one or both of these designs?
